CYBER ENVIRO-TECH SECURES REGISTRATION WITH KUWAIT OIL COMPANY - POTENTIAL PROJECT VALUE OVER $100 MILLION ANNUALLY
Prnewswire· 2025-04-17 13:47
Core Insights - Cyber Enviro-Tech, Inc. (CETI) has successfully registered with Kuwait Oil Company (KOC), a significant milestone in its global growth strategy, allowing it to bid on a produced water remediation project valued at over $100 million annually [1][2] Group 1: Company Achievements - The registration process with KOC is rigorous, often taking over two years and costing more than a million dollars, making CETI's achievement particularly noteworthy [1] - CETI's CEO, Kim D. Southworth, highlighted the transformative opportunity this registration presents, enabling the company to showcase its Hybrid TDS SWD water remediation system, which can remove contaminants at levels up to 400 times greater than EPA standards [2] - The approval by KOC also provides CETI with broader access to the region through Kuwait Petroleum Corporation (KPC), facilitating potential business opportunities across the Middle East [2] Group 2: Technological Innovations - CETI's proprietary equipment and processes, tested in Oklahoma and Texas, feature convertible Zero Liquid Discharge (ZLD) capability, which could eliminate approximately 90 million gallons daily of fluid from current disposal methods [3] - The detoxification process developed by CETI can treat substantial volumes of contaminated water in under 30 minutes, allowing for safe secondary and tertiary uses while significantly reducing environmental concerns [3] Group 3: Strategic Partnerships - The achievement follows over a year of collaboration with Delta World Environmental Solutions, CETI's exclusive partner in the Middle East, which has been instrumental in building necessary relationships for deploying CETI's systems [4] - Southworth credited DELTA's CEO, Serdar Guerel, for his pivotal role in advancing environmentally responsible projects across Turkey and the Middle East [5] Group 4: Company Overview - Cyber Enviro-Tech, Inc. operates internationally in eco-conscious remediation projects, utilizing proprietary bio remedial materials and advanced technologies to eliminate hazardous waste from various sources [6] - The company integrates Fourth Industrial Revolution technologies, including machine learning and artificial intelligence, alongside non-chemical bioremediation techniques [6]
